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84608086137 0500 0020 0714 83153
95293 32682990 50249
95293 32682990 50249
3489 38 7244794209
All about undefined
Interested in learning more?
95293 32682990 50249
3489 38 7244794209
See more
918869 250024183
715268564 36 6594
See more
00417643 32728681662
13 28874437986 65942 07317256 6424285276
See more